[edit] In Answer to the above

If you go on to the websites and indeed, research the schedules for all airlines listed under the "Current Airlines & Destinations" heading, you will find Amritsar present. For example, the Singapore Airlines website clearly shows three weekly flights between Singapore-Amritsar:

FLIGHT NO: SQ446 DEPARTS: Singapore 17:40 ARRIVES: Amritsar 21:10 AIRCRAFT: Boeing 777-200

FLIGHT NO: SQ447 DEPARTS: Amritsar 22:45 ARRIVES: Singapore 07:15 AIRCRAFT: Boeing 777-200

  • Flights Operated on Wednesday, Friday and Sunday.

As for those ailines listed under "Possible Future Airlines and Destinations", these have all been verified with links to sources.
